The Net Worth of Avengers Stars: From Iron Man to Endgame

Marvel's Avengers ensemble has become one of the most bankable groups in entertainment history, with individual star power driving massive box office and streaming success. Estimating the net worth of the Avengers stars reveals how salaries, backend deals, and long-term brand partnerships compound over time.

Below is a structured snapshot of key financial indicators for several core cast members, followed by deeper explorations of earnings, career strategy, and legacy value.

Actor Primary Franchise Role Estimated Net Worth (USD) Notable Income Drivers
Robert Downey Jr. Tony Stark / Iron Man $300 million Marvel backend, salary, equity, legacy projects
Chris Evans Steve Rogers / Captain America $80 million MCU salary, equity, endorsements, directorial work
Mark Ruffalo Bruce Banner / Hulk $70 million Marvel backend, film salary, television, activism
Chris Hemsworth Thor $150 million MCU, standalone Thor films, brand partnerships
Scarlett Johansson Natasha Romanoff / Black Widow $200 million Marvel films, voice work, producing, brand deals

Individual Earnings Breakdown by Film

Blockbuster Base Pay and Backend Participation

Behind the towering net worth figures are carefully negotiated base salaries and backend profit participation, especially for actors who stayed through multiple phases of the universe. Robert Downey Jr.'s deal redefined star compensation by tying a large portion of earnings to franchise performance.

Chris Hemsworth commanded top-tier global star rates for each Thor entry and expanded income through fragrance lines and fitness partnerships. Scarlett Johansson leveraged her prominent role to secure both high upfront fees and ongoing revenue shares while branching into production.

Streaming, Re-releases, and Long-tail Revenue

The ongoing success of Marvel content on streaming platforms and periodic re-releases keeps actor compensation structures relevant and can trigger renewed backend payouts. Rights management and smart licensing extend the revenue horizon well beyond theatrical runs.

As the original Avengers saga matures, the market value of their catalog contributions and associated brand equity continues to appreciate, supporting the upper tiers of each star's net worth.
